1. What Are Cookies?

Cookies are small text files that are placed on your device (computer, tablet, or mobile phone) when you visit a website. They are widely used to make websites work more efficiently, to provide information to the website operator, and to improve the user experience. Cookies can be “first-party” (set by the website you are visiting) or “third-party” (set by a domain other than the one you are visiting).

In addition to cookies, we may use similar technologies such as pixel tags, web beacons, and local storage (collectively referred to as “cookies” in this policy unless otherwise specified).

2. Legal Framework

Our use of cookies is governed by the Privacy and Electronic Communications Regulations 2003 (PECR) and the Data (Use and Access) Act 2025 (DUAA). Under PECR, we must:

  • tell you about the cookies we use and what they do;
  • obtain your consent before placing non-essential cookies on your device.

The cookies we set are strictly necessary cookies, which are exempt from the consent requirement under PECR. We also use one third-party error-monitoring technology (Sentry) that may store limited diagnostic information through your browser to detect and fix faults and keep the Platform secure (see Section 6); we keep this to the minimum needed for that purpose. If we introduce advertising, marketing, or analytics technologies in the future, we will update this policy and obtain your consent before placing them.

Where cookies collect personal data, that processing is also governed by the UK GDPR and our Privacy Policy.
